Rent trends in North Linden, Columbus, OH

Average rent prices in North Linden have decreased by 2% over the last month and have decreased by 8% since last year.

Rent trends

Rent prices on this page are calculated on a rolling 30-day basis and updated daily.

Compare rent prices in North Linden, Columbus, OH

Rent prices in North Linden vary by bedroom size, rental type, and neighborhood. The average rent for an apartment in North Linden is $995, whereas a house costs $1,395. 1-bedroom apartments in North Linden run $795 on average, while 2-bedroom apartments are $1,050.

What salary do I need to afford rent in North Linden?

To comfortably afford rent in North Linden, you'd need to earn approximately $46,000/year, based on spending no more than 30% of your income on rent.

Methodology

Rent prices are based on Zumper's rental listings from the past 30 days. Median rent is calculated across all available listings and property types on the platform. If you filter the page by bedroom count or property type, the pricing throughout the page will update automatically to reflect that segment of the rental market.

Household and population data come from the U.S. Census Bureau. Cost-of-living data is sourced from the Council for Community and Economic Research's Cost of Living Index (COLI).
